Establishment of lymphatic fistula of cervical chyliferous duct in rats

Objective To establish an animal model of lymphatic fistula from chyliferous duct in rats. Methods Sixty adult Sprague-Dawley rats were randomly divided into three groups (n=20 each) : cervical chyliferous duct (CC) group,left jugular trunk (LJT) group and abdominal chyliferous duct (AC) group. Animal models of lymphatic fistula were created in cervical chyliferous duct, left jugular trunk and abdominal chyliferous duct, respectively. Achievement ratio and flow rate of lymph were com-pared among these three groups, respectively. Results The characteristics of lymph fluid had no signifi-cant difference among these three groups. The achievement ratio of CC group was lowest among the three groups (P<0.05). There was no significant difference in the achievement ratio between LJT group and CA group. The flow rate of lymph in CC group was significantly larger than that of other two groups ( P < 0.05). Conclusion The animal model of lymphatic fistula in left jugular trunk drains lymph fluid stably, without disturbing abdominal cavity. It may have a relatively extensive scope to be utilized.
